sql - Teradata SQL - 拆分字符串,字符串具有列名和值
问题描述
在表 t1 中,我有这样的冒号分隔值
ID | 价值 |
---|---|
1 | 动物:马 |
2 | 动物:牛 |
3 | 鸟:鹦鹉 |
4 | 鸟:麻雀 |
要求是这种格式的输出
ID | 动物 | 鸟 |
---|---|---|
1 | 马 | |
2 | 奶牛 | |
3 | 鹦鹉 | |
4 | 麻雀 |
解决方案
推荐阅读
- r - 绘制残差(连续)与解释变量(分类)警告:“在 xy.coords(x, y, xlabel, ylabel, log) 中:强制引入的 NAs”
- google-chrome - Bing 的查询搜索引擎 URL 是什么?
- python - 在 Heroku 上的 Django / Python 应用程序中使用 Node 模块
- javascript - javascript button.style.backgroundColor 返回 "" 直到被点击
- graph - 在条形图中仅绘制频率最高的名称
- compilation - 明确命名的条件通常会被内联吗?
- jdbc - 如何配置 Jmeter 以使用半径身份验证连接到 oracle 数据库
- python - Python AttributeError:“系列”对象没有属性“isdigit”
- node.js - 由于文件系统,如何正确构建微服务
- node.js - HTTPS 模块中内置 NodeJS 的 Multipart/form-data 发布请求